Abstract

The aim of this research is to reveal the effects of geniposidic acid (GPA), a component of Chinese herbal medicine, on type 1 diabetes mellitus-induced osteoporosis. To study the effects of GPA, the following methods will be used: quantitative real-time PCR (qRT-PCR) analysis, cell viability assay, western blot, animal and experimental design and ALP activity analysis of primary osteoblasts. Student’s t-test was performed to examine differences between two groups, while one-way analysis of variance (ANOVA) was performed to analyze the statistical significance of differences in multiple groups. In this study, GPA promotes bone formation by enhancing RUNX2, BK and ALP in vitro at the concentrations of 2-20 uM. This effect appears to decrease at concentrations above 20 uM.
